How We Perform Wet Vacuum Water Extraction

Our team’s process for Wet Vacuum Water Extraction in Westland, MI involves a series of critical steps that ensure a thorough and efficient recovery. We use advanced equipment, including rotary extractors and wet/dry vacuums, to remove standing water from your property. The process typically takes 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the water damage.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our IICRC-certified technicians assess the extent of the water damage and create a customized plan to restore your property. We’ll identify the source of the water, inspect for hidden damage, and find out the best course of action for extraction and drying.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We use advanced equipment, including wet/dry vacuums and squeegees, to remove standing water from your property. Our technicians will carefully extract water from your flooring, walls, and ceilings to prevent further dam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

After water extraction, we use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to dry your property. This step is critical to preventing mold and mildew growth, as well as structural damage from warping and buckling.

Step 4: Debris Removal and Cleanup

Once your property is dry, our team will remove any debris or damaged materials. We’ll also disinfect and sanitize your property to prevent the spread of bacteria and mold.

Step 5: Restoration and Rebuild

Finally, our team will work with you to restore your property to its original condition. This may involve repairing or replacing damaged materials, flooring, or walls.

Wet Vacuum Water Extraction Cost in Westland, MI

The cost of Wet Vacuum Water Extraction in Westland, MI varies based on the severity of the water dam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team provides free estimates to ensure you understand the cost of the service before we begin.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of water damage
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, length of drying process
Debris Removal and Cleanup $500 – $2,000 Amount of debris, complexity of cleanup
Restoration and Rebuild $2,000 – $10,000 Scope of repairs, materials needed
